响应式设计是一种网页设计方法,它使网站能够自动适应不同设备的屏幕尺寸,从桌面电脑到平板电脑和智能手机。 其核心目标是确保用户在任何设备上都能获得良好的浏览体验,无需缩放或水平滚动即可轻松阅读和导航。 随着移动互联网的普及,响应式设计已成为现代网站开发的标准实践。 这种设计理念基于灵活的网格布局。 传统的固定宽度布局在窄屏幕上会出现问题,而响应式设计使用百分比而非固定像素来定义布局元素的大小。 这样,页面结构可以像流体一样根据容器(通常是浏览器视口)的宽度进行伸缩。 同时,媒体查询是响应式设计的关键技术。 它允许开发者根据设备的特性,如屏幕宽度、高度或方向,来应用不同的CSS样式规则。 例如,当屏幕宽度小于768像素时,可以调整导航栏的显示方式,将其变为更易于触摸操作的菜单。 图片和媒体的灵活处理同样重要。 通过设置最大宽度为百分之百,可以防止图片超出其容器范围。 对于高分辨率屏幕,还可以使用响应式图片技术,为不同条件提供不同尺寸或分辨率的图片文件,以优化加载速度和显示效果。 此外,触摸友好的界面元素也是响应式设计需要考虑的方面。 在移动设备上,按钮和链接需要有足够大的尺寸和间距,以便手指准确点击。 响应式设计的优势是多方面的。 它提升了用户体验,无论用户使用何种设备访问,都能获得内容一致且操作便捷的界面。 从搜索引擎优化的角度看,谷歌等主流搜索引擎明确推荐响应式设计,因为其使用单一网址和相同的HTML代码,便于搜索引擎抓取和索引内容,有助于提升网站在搜索结果中的排名。 对于网站所有者而言,维护一个响应式网站比分别为桌面端和移动端维护不同版本要更加高效和经济,因为只需要更新一份内容和代码库。 实施响应式设计通常遵循移动优先的原则。 这意味着首先为小屏幕设备设计核心体验和布局,然后利用媒体查询逐步增强为大屏幕的复杂布局。 这种方法确保基本功能在所有设备上都能可靠运行,并促使设计专注于核心内容。 断点的选择也至关重要,断点是指布局发生改变的特定屏幕宽度。 常见的做法是根据内容本身的需要来设置断点,而不是针对某些特定设备,这使得设计更具前瞻性和适应性。 当然,响应式设计也面临一些挑战。 性能优化是需要持续关注的问题,特别是在移动网络环境下。 需要谨慎加载资源,可能需要对移动设备隐藏某些非核心的大型文件。 复杂的布局有时在不同浏览器和设备上的测试工作量较大。 此外,对于内容极其丰富或交互非常复杂的特定项目,单一的响应式方案可能需要与更专门的移动端解决方案结合考虑。 总体而言,响应式设计是构建现代、可访问且面向未来网站的基础。 它通过技术手段将内容和设计无缝地交付给日益多样化的设备生态系统。 随着新设备形态(如可折叠屏幕)的出现,响应式设计的原则和技巧也将继续演进,但其根本目标始终不变:确保信息和服务能够无障碍地传递给每一位用户。 #[1460] #[1460] #[474] #[1296] #[92] #[3580] #移动优先 #搜索引擎优化 #[561] #[3581] #[3582]


huazhi
删除评论
你确定要删除此评论吗?
674083679
删除评论
你确定要删除此评论吗?
625618597
删除评论
你确定要删除此评论吗?
6775434195
删除评论
你确定要删除此评论吗?
qq183524525
删除评论
你确定要删除此评论吗?
Sereina Fan 范江兰
删除评论
你确定要删除此评论吗?
Kaike Ferraz Pires da Costa
删除评论
你确定要删除此评论吗?